TL;DR

Principal Technical Program Manager – Copilot Identity (AI): Leading and orchestrating identity improvement programs for Copilot across desktop, web, and mobile with an accent on secure identity flows, authentication, and authorization. Focus on shaping strategy, driving execution excellence, and ensuring global compliance and reliability for AI experiences at Microsoft scale.

Location: Hybrid in Redmond, United States. Employees are expected to work from a designated Microsoft office at least four days a week if they live within 50 miles (U.S.) of that location.

Salary: USD $139,900 – $274,800 per year, with a higher range of USD $188,000 – $304,200 for specific locations like the San Francisco Bay area and New York City metropolitan area.

What you will do

  • Lead and orchestrate identity improvement programs across multiple client surfaces (desktop, web, mobile), aligning roadmaps with partner teams and Microsoft's central identity system.
  • Partner with research, engineering, and product managers to scope initiatives, define success metrics, and plan phased delivery that reduces risk and accelerates customer value.
  • Ensure data quality, availability, and compliance for identity-related telemetry and signals, meeting all privacy, security, and compliance requirements for shipping features at scale.
  • Drive execution excellence: define schedules, milestones, KPIs, and review cadences; track progress, manage dependencies, surface risks, and ensure on-time delivery.
  • Communicate program status, insights, and blockers with leadership and stakeholders, clarifying ownership and cultivating durable cross-org partnerships.
  • Manage program execution and stakeholder engagement across geographically distributed teams, proactively addressing time zone challenges and fostering effective communication.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ree AND 6+ years experience in engineering, product/technical program management, data analysis, or product development OR equivalent experience.
  • 3+ years of experience managing cross-functional and/or cross-team projects.
  • 3+ years of hands-on experience with authentication and identity systems, including practical knowledge of protocols (e.g., OAuth 2.0, OpenID Connect, SAML), session management, MFA, and federation.
  • Proven track record driving feature launches and large-scale rollouts in complex systems, ideally across multiple client surfaces (desktop, web, mobile).
  • Experience defining long-term program vision and strategy for identity/security projects; proficiency with OKRs and KPI-driven execution.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and influence skills; ability to crisply communicate technical concepts to diverse audiences.

Nice to have

  • Bachelor’s Degree AND 12+ years experience in engineering, product/technical program management, data analysis, or product development OR equivalent experience.
  • 8+ years of experience managing cross-functional and/or cross-team projects.
  • Experience reading and/or writing code (e.g., sample documentation, product demos).
  • Familiarity with privacy-by-design principles and compliance requirements (e.g., GDPR) for identity data.
  • Understanding of risk-based authentication, device-bound credentials, passkeys/WebAuthn, and related identity innovations.
